Workplace Health Promotion: Workplace health promotion refers to various activities and initiatives aimed at improving the overall well-being of employees. This includes physical, mental, and social well-being. Companies investing in workplace health promotion programs prioritize employee health, as healthier employees perform better, leading to increased productivity and reduced absenteeism. By fostering a culture of wellness, companies can positively impact employee morale and job satisfaction. Workplace health programs often include on-site health screenings, wellness challenges, fitness classes, mental health support, and nutrition coaching. Such initiatives not only enhance employee well-being but also establish a positive corporate image, attracting top talent and improving employee retention rates. Portfolio Diversification Trading Options: On the other hand, portfolio diversification trading options involve investments in a variety of assets, such as stocks, bonds, commodities, and more. These options provide companies with the ability to spread their investments across multiple sectors, countries, and asset classes, reducing the risk associated with having all their eggs in one basket. Diversifying a company's portfolio can help protect against market volatility, economic downturns, and industry-specific risks. By investing in different areas, companies can dampen the impact of negative events affecting a particular sector or asset class. This strategy allows for more consistent returns and reduces the likelihood of significant losses, ensuring long-term financial stability.
